Henley-in-Arden train station serves the quaint and picturesque town of Henley-in-Arden in Warwickshire, England. If you’re planning a visit to this charming locale or using it as a stepping stone to other destinations, you’ll find the station a convenient and user-friendly hub. Situated along the North Warwickshire Line, it connects the town with key destinations, offering a blend of rural charm and access to urban conveniences. Henley-in-Arden station is equipped with the essentials you'd expect for a hassle-free travel experience. While there isn't a ticket office, rest assured that ticket machines are available for you to purchase and collect tickets. If you've already booked your tickets online, you can simply collect them from these machines, which are also wheelchair accessible, ensuring a smooth experience for everyone.
Although there are no staffed help available at the station, a help point is present for travelers in need of assistance. For those requiring additional support, the station offers step-free access to all platforms, meaning navigating around is straightforward. While the station does not have waiting rooms, you’ll find seating areas available to kick back and relax before embarking on your journey. Please note that there are no restrooms, refreshment facilities, or shops at the station, so plan ahead if you need any of these services.
Henley-in-Arden's location provides convenient travel connections. If your journey requires a bus, the rail replacement service operates from a nearby stop on Station Road. This could come in handy, especially if there are any disruptions on the railway lines. Bus information for onward travel can be found on the National Rail site, ensuring that you always have access to your next adventure. If you prefer the comfort of a taxi, a local service can be reached at Henley 01564 793338.

If you're planning to travel in or out of West Sussex, Southwick train station offers a range of convenient amenities and travel options to make your journey smooth and enjoyable. Southwick station is equipped with an accessible ticket office, operational from 06:40 to 13:15 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 08:10 to 15:45 on Sundays. For those who prefer self-service, you can buy and collect tickets using the available ticket machines, which also support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. While the station itself offers partial step-free access via steep ramps, always check the station map for detailed layout information.
Supporting passengers of all abilities, Southwick station has induction loops and accessible ticket machines. You can find staff assistance during ticket office hours, and help points are strategically placed on platforms for any immediate queries. While luggage storage is not a facility at Southwick, you can rest assured knowing there's CCTV coverage for added security.
The onward travel options at Southwick make connectivity a breeze. Although there isn't a dedicated bus terminal at the station, comprehensive information is provided in the 'Onward Travel Information Map', which can aid in planning your next connection. Don’t forget, the station offers details about rail replacement services, ensuring your journey continues smoothly even during disruptions.
